Hi.. I wanted to know whether putting 2x256 memory modules in dual channel mode instead of 1x512 would help boost performance.
I asked this because I'm not sure of the upper limit of the FSB of my CPU. Below are the specifications as shown by CPU-Z.

Your system WILL benefit from a dual channel configuration. I suggest 2 x 512MB PC3200, not 2 x 256MB
This space for rent

Agreed as above: 2 x 512mb at least is better.
but then if you are stuck with 512, then 2x256 in dual channel is still better than just a single 512 in one channel.
